Immigrated urn models - asymptotic properties and applications

Urn models have been widely studied and applied in both scientific and social disciplines. In clinical studies, the adoption of urn models in treatment allocation schemes has been proved to be beneficial to both researchers, by providing more efficient clinical trials, and patients, by increasing the probability of receiving the better treatment. In this paper, we endeavor to derive a very general class of immigrated urn models that incorporates the immigration mechanism into the urn process. Important asymptotic properties are developed and illustrative examples are provided to demonstrate the applicability of our proposed class of urn models. In general, the immigrated urn model has smaller variability than the corresponding urn model. Therefore, it is more powerful when used in clinical trials.
